Phone number ☎️ 02046364015 👆 is reported as a persistent scam caller often linked to fake energy bills and utility scams, frequently hanging up abruptly or using automated messages. Callers sometimes display rude behaviour and appear to know or guess current energy providers, causing concern. The number is often associated with a sim farm, generating multiple similar calls. It rings repeatedly with no message or a quick hang-up, trying to catch recipients off guard. Many users have blocked the number after suspecting scams but warn this only stops that one number, as calls continue from others. Reporting to official authorities, including Ofcom and the police via specific services, is strongly encouraged to combat these calls effectively.

About 02 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are widely used by domestic and commercial premises. Often called as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are contingent on the time of day. Several service providers offer call packages that grant free calls during particular times. Call costs from mobile phones are reliant on the chosen calling plan, with several plans including these numbers in their free call packages.
